Logo
Jobs via Dice

Full Stack Engineer

Jobs via Dice, Westlake, Texas, United States

Save Job

Full Stack Engineer Dice is the leading career destination for tech experts at every stage of their careers. Our client, Pyramid Consulting, Inc., is seeking an immediate

Full Stack Engineer

for a

12‑Month Contract

opportunity with long‑term potential. This role is located in

Westlake, TX / Merrimack, NH (Hybrid) .

Job ID: 25-91069

Pay Range: $60 – $65 per hour. Employee benefits include health insurance (medical, dental, vision), 401(k) plan, and paid sick leave (depending on work location).

Key Requirements and Technology Experience

Skills: Java, Spring Boot (Spring), REST API, Kubernetes / EKS, AWS and DevOps.

Java core development and new feature coding for an application created 6 months ago.

Spring Boot

REST APIs

DevOps expertise building and maintaining CI/CD pipelines

Jenkins

Kubernetes / EKS

AWS (required)

AWS Lambda Functions

End‑to‑End Deployment Experience able to deploy applications independently (no dedicated DevOps team; small team environment)

Snowflake strong preference for candidates with Snowflake experience (other relational DB experience may be considered)

Angular exposure to the framework; experience connecting endpoints preferred, deeper experience is a plus

Python beginner‑level understanding and ability to read/write simple code

Unix/Linux familiarity helpful since some legacy applications still run on these platforms

Bachelor's degree in computer science, Engineering, or related discipline

7 years of software development experience, involving Java and Spring technologies

Expertise with Spring Frameworks, preferably Spring 4 and Spring Boot

Expertise with RESTful API design and development

Full‑stack software development knowledge with the following technologies/tools: Eclipse, Core JAVA, J2EE, JDK 15 or above, Angular, Python, FastAPI/Flask, UNIX, Linux, Spring (MVC, Boot), Jenkins, GitHub, JIRA, Datadog, Artifactory, Maven, SonarQube, JUnit, Mockito, Karate, and Confluence.

Hands‑on experience with GenAI‑powered development assist tools (e.g., GitHub Copilot, Google Gemini, Amazon Q, or similar AI coding assistants).

Experience with Container Platforms (Docker), Cloud Computing (AWS) and EKS(CloudFormation, EC2, S3, SNS, Lambda, IAM Roles, KMS, CloudWatch)

Experience with developing applications in a serverless architecture a plus

Familiarity with mainstream testing tools (e.g. Cucumber, Karate)

Basic knowledge of security practices cryptography, key management, and application security.

Experience with Database/RDBMS, Data Warehouse (Snowflake).

Familiarity with DevOps, CICD & Automation pipelines on the Cloud

AWS Certification (Any level a plus)

Mid‑Tier Software Development using JAVA and Python technologies.

Participate in the definition of both functional and non‑functional requirements of a system and define the development strategy, standards, and support tools.

Write source code, adapt existing components, and test the developed components as units

Creating test stubs and test data as necessary

Define and ensure compliance to standards and best practices for development, including change management, release management, & source code control.

Able to work under technical leadership/guidance and leverage best practices in design and development from tech leads

Design, develop, and test software applications and system changes that address business needs, supporting technical solutions through the life of the project

Responsible for migrating code deliverables and technical solutions through the development, test, and production environments.

Embrace and promote principles of Agile development, Continuous Integration/Delivery, and DevOps

Identify, elevate, monitor, and mitigate project risks.

Fosters teamwork and spirit of collaboration and commitment within the project team.

You have excellent oral and written communication skills as you will be presenting to everyone from entry‑level employees to executives

You have an ability to explain complicated or technical information in a simple way to non‑technical audiences

You are a strong contributor and self‑motivated with a collaborative work style

You have curiosity and passion about data, visualization and solving problems

You are eager to learn and deliver in a fast‑paced environment

You have experience with the Agile development methodology, story writing, and have used work item management tools like JIRA

Participate effectively in daily SCRUMs, team and project meetings, calls, etc.

Pyramid Consulting, Inc. prov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

#J-18808-Ljbffr